정규 표현식을 사용하여 MySQL에서 숫자 데이터 식별
문제:
MySQL 데이터베이스 열 내의 숫자 값을 어떻게 효율적으로 식별합니까?
해결책:
MySQL의 정규식 기능은 간단한 방법을 제공합니다. 방법은 다음과 같습니다.
<code class="language-sql">SELECT * FROM myTable WHERE col1 REGEXP '^[0-9]+$';</code>
분류:
이 SQL 쿼리는 정규식을 사용하여 행을 필터링합니다.
^
: 문자열의 시작 부분과 일치합니다.[0-9]
: 하나 이상의 숫자(0-9)와 일치합니다.$
: 문자열의 끝과 일치합니다.이 패턴은 col1
의 전체 문자열이 숫자로만 구성되도록 합니다. 숫자가 아닌 문자가 포함된 값은 선택되지 않습니다. 따라서 col1
에 순수 숫자 값만 포함된 행만 반환됩니다.
위 내용은 정규식을 사용하여 MySQL에서 숫자 값을 감지하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!